Vacancy of Civil Judges in Madhya Pradesh
The Madhya Pradesh Civil Judge openings for 2023 have been formally announced by the Madhya Pradesh High Court. With this recruitment drive, the Madhya Pradesh Judiciary hopes to fill 61 positions by the year 2023. Below is a breakdown of how these positions were distributed, per the Madhya Pradesh Judiciary Notification:
Category | Vacancy | Backlog Posts |
General | 31 | 17 |
OBC | 09 | 11 |
SC | 09 | 109 |
ST | 12 | 01 |
Total | 61 | 138 (including 06 disabled) |

Application Fee for Civil Judges in Madhya Pradesh.
The application fee broken down by type is shown in the table below:
Category | Examination Fee | Portal Charge | Total Application Fee |
Unreserved | Rs.400/- | Rs.577.02 | Rs.977.02/- |
SC/ST/OBC/PH | NIL | Rs.577.02 | Rs.577.02/- |

Qualifications for Civil Judges in Madhya Pradesh.
Potential candidates must fulfill the eligibility requirements for the Madhya Pradesh Civil Judge Recruitment 2023. The Madhya Pradesh Judiciary Eligibility Criteria 2023 covers several topics, including Age Limit and Educational Requirements. The first day of January 2024 is the deadline for assessing eligibility, as stated in the Notification PDF.
Age Limit Criteria for Division (Entry Level).
Criteria | Details |
Minimum Age Requirement | The candidate must have reached the age of 21 years by January 1, 2024. |
Maximum Age Limit | The candidate should not exceed 35 years of age. |
Upper Age Relaxation | Up to three years for individuals with disabilities.
Up to three years for candidates belonging to Scheduled Castes, Scheduled Tribes, or Other Backward Classes.
Government servants, whether permanent or temporary, have an upper age limit relaxation of up to 38 years. |
Additional Relaxation | Candidates benefit from an additional relaxation of one year in the upper age limit, considering that the recruitment examination for Madhya Pradesh Judicial Service was not advertised in the year 2022. |
Education Qualification.
Requirement | Details |
Educational Qualification | Graduate degree in law from a university recognized by the Bar Council of India.
Exception: Exceptional Law graduate with an excellent academic career in a five/three-year course in Law. |
Continuous Practice as an Advocate | Must have continuously practiced law as an advocate for at least three years until the last date fixed for submission of the application. |
Academic Performance Criteria | Excellent academic career in a five/three-year course in Law.
Passed all examinations on the first attempt and in any semester/year without appearing in supplementary examinations or without ATKT (in case of candidates belonging to the General Category or Other Backward Class). At least 70 percent marks in aggregate for candidates belonging to the General Category or Other Backward Class. At least 50 percent marks in aggregate for candidates belonging to the reserved category (Scheduled Caste or Scheduled Tribe). |
